OVERWATCH developer Blizzard is planning to host a big Christmas in-game event VERY soon on PS4, Xbox One and PC.
Wednesday, 7 December 2016
Home »
» Overwatch Christmas event release date UPDATE: Blizzard CONFIRMS PS4, Xbox One plans
Overwatch Christmas event release date UPDATE: Blizzard CONFIRMS PS4, Xbox One plans
OVERWATCH developer Blizzard is planning to host a big Christmas in-game event VERY soon on PS4, Xbox One and PC.
0 comments:
Post a Comment